There are three major strategies that I will employ in order to target clients and gather information that I will use to develop my own customers while also maintaining the previous clients of the retail shop. One of the major strategies is to offer discount at every good/product bought from the company. This is one of the major ways of encouraging clients to continue buying from the shop despite the changes. Also, implementing customer loyalty will enhance our relationship with the client. This is a suitable approach because clients will trust the business and continue buying goods from the shop as a result of customer loyalty. Another strategy I should consider is marketing. Marketing the new business and products will attract clients and influence growth of the business. I will market the business through media and posters in order to increase the number of customer in the new business (Hallinger, Bridges, & Snidvongs, 2007).

The main reason of employee management is to ensure that employees acquire discipline. As the manager, I will take disciplinary actions if an employee violates the company’s policy, rules, or regulations. Any employee found guilty of a mistake that can affect the business will be severely punished. In addition, disciplinary actions should be appropriate and should be a motivational chance that will enlighten employee to perform better. In that case, I will enhance my methods of punishing employees. For instance, I will ensure that I take employee into a private room and hold a meeting with the disciplinary committee over the matter involving the employee. Before any disciplinary action is taken, supervisors or the management should ensure that the victim is warned. In addition, the management should note that not all conduct issues influence issues. The disciplinary actions that will be taken in the new business include warning, written reprimand, suspension, written disciplinary action, and dismissal (Bouknight, & Shrum, 2007).
